Directory Import/Export
The best way to create a directory file for import is to first export the directory from
the base station. After exporting the file, open it in an .xml editor and add or modify
entries.
Importing a directory file adds the imported directory entries to existing entries.
Therefore, it is possible to have duplicate entries after importing a directory file. If
you are importing a "complete" directory file with the aim of replacing the entire

NOTE: Using the configuration file, you can set whether an imported directory file
adds to or replaces existing entries. See "file" Module: Imported File Settings on
page 98.
